Description
Photograph of an exterior view of the Masonic temple in Santa Maria, [s.d.]. The temple is at left(?) and is a two-story brick and stone building. The first floor is made of brick and has several large windows. The second floor is also brick, but has stone accents around the windows and on the corners. There are three large, arch-shaped, stained-glass windows on the second floor. There are more buildings visible in the distance at left, as well as across the street at right. There is a sidewalk in front of the temple and several pedestrians are visible. A horse-drawn cart is parked in the street at center. Legible signs include, from left to right, "M. Fle[tc]her & Co. Dealers in Grain and Beans", "Vegetables and Grain", and "Telelphone".

Description
The nearly 15,000 unique photographs of this collection contain the work of C.C. Pierce which cover the Los Angeles region city, street and architectural views, California Missions, Southwestern Native Americans, and turn-of-century Nevada, Arizona, and California. Pierce, active from 1886 to 1940, was one of the leading photographers of his day and amassed a collection of 15,000 images, including his own and those bought and copied from his contemporaries, George Wharton James and Charles Puck. The James collection contains over 2,000 images of portraits, customs, ceremonies, arts, and games of various groups of Southwestern Native Americans.
